Women’s Audio Mission is proud to be an Avid Learning Partner.

The certification is the Avid Certified User for Pro Tools, providing an industry-recognized credential for both academic users and industry professionals.

Come join us in San Francisco for a hands-on experience with face-to-face sessions aimed at boosting your audio skills. You can also join us remotely - from anywhere in the world!

To gain the title of Avid Certified User for Pro Tools at Women’s Audio Mission, you must take the two WAM Academy courses, Pro Tools Fundamentals (PT101) and Pro Tools Fundamentals (PT110), before sitting and passing the associated certification exam, as shown in the graphic below.


Event Photos

Becoming an Avid Certified User for Pro Tools at WAM verifies that you possess a fundamental understanding of and the capability to use Avid Pro Tools to engineer a project through to completion, with all of the fundamental operational skills to record, edit, mix,and output the finished session.

Pro Tools Fundamentals PT101

Introduces fundamental Pro Tools concepts and principles, covering everything an individual needs to know to complete a basic Pro Tools project, from initial setup to final mixdown.

Pro Tools Fundamentals PT110

The Pro Tools Fundamentals 110 course expands upon the Pro Tools Fundamentals PT101 course and includes using MIDI, virtual instruments, and additional recording and mixing tools.

ABOUT THE INSTRUCTOR

Heidi Trefethen is a recording and live sound engineer, producer, classical and jazz French Hornist, educator and composer. During her 31 years of work in the music industry, Heidi has worked with artists such as Shawn Colvin, Jane Fonda and Lily Tomlin, Michelle Ndegeocello, Herb Alpert and Lani Hall, Peter Yarrow of Peter, Paul, and Mary, and has a Concert Sound credit on PBS’ American Masters | Holly Near: Singing for Our Lives.

As a French Hornist, she has performed and given master classes in Italy, Thailand, Bosnia and Herzegovina, the UK, Canada. The LA Philharmonic, Il Teatro d’opera di Roma, the SFJAZZ Monday Night Band and several Bay Area regional orchestras are a few of the ensembles she has performed with. Heidi is a faculty member of the SFJAZZ Digital Lab, Women’s Audio Mission, the Institute for the Musical Arts and teaches private classes and lessons.

Heidi is also a GRAMMY® Voting member, Governor on the Board of the San Francisco Chapter of the Recording Academy. She is the San Francisco Chapters’ Diversity, Equity and Inclusion Ambassador to the National DEI Team of the Recording Academy. She is passionate about equality and creating a healthy environment for women of color, gender non-conforming and women-identified individuals in the music industry.

Women's Audio Mission courses focus on increasing the gender balance in audio production and technology sectors since less than 5% of the population employed in these sectors are women and gender-expansive individuals. There are limited spots available in our classes, and they often sell out, so we ask that if you are not woman-identified (cisgender or transgender), nonbinary, or gender-expansive, you reconsider enrolling in the class. We will not turn anyone away, but please be mindful that if you take up a seat in the class, that is one less woman, non-binary, or gender-expansive individual that we can serve. We thank you for your understanding in advance and for joining us in our mission to advance women and girls in music production and the recording arts.
